How to Use a Fish Spatula Without Breaking the Fillet

Wait for release, enter from the cleanest edge with the blade nearly flat, support the center and turn close to the pan. Use a second tool for large portions.

Prepare the surface and food for release

Pat fish dry so surface moisture does not delay browning. Use the cooking fat and heat appropriate to the recipe and pan. Place the presentation side deliberately, then leave it alone long enough for the crust to form. When the edge releases with light testing, the spatula can preserve the surface; before that moment, the tool is being asked to tear food away from the pan.

For breaded fish, give the coating time to bond. For skin-on fish, keep the fillet flat during the early stage if the recipe calls for it. A fish spatula is not a correction for incorrect heat or a substitute for release. Its thin edge and support become valuable after the cooking process has created a movable portion.

Enter with a shallow angle

Lower the handle so the blade lies nearly parallel to the pan. Approach from the side that has released most cleanly and slide the tapered front beneath the food instead of stabbing. If resistance increases, stop and test another edge or wait. Prying upward concentrates force at the crust and can bend a flexible blade.

Advance far enough that the center of the portion sits over the supported area. A fillet balanced only on the tip will fold; a wide pancake hanging over both sides may sag. Adjust the tool size or add a second spatula rather than accelerating an unstable lift.

Turn close to the cooking surface

Lift only as high as necessary and rotate in a controlled arc. Keeping the food close to the pan limits the fall if it shifts. Land the far edge first when that gives better control, then lower the rest without slamming. Withdraw the blade along the direction of support rather than dragging it sideways through a delicate surface.

For fried food, pause briefly over the pan so oil drains through a slotted blade. For a whole fish or large fillet, coordinate two tools: one supports the heavier section while the second guides the rotation. Clear the landing area before the lift begins.

Diagnose common failures

If the crust stays behind, release was incomplete or the front edge was forced too early. If the portion folds, the blade may be too short or narrow. If it rolls sideways, torsional support may be insufficient. If the tool scratches a coating, the material or condition was wrong for the pan. Each failure points to technique, timing or fit—not simply a need for a more expensive spatula.

Practice with eggs or pancakes on a compatible surface to learn the low entry angle and center placement. Good technique feels slower before the lift and smoother during it. The goal is not a dramatic flip; it is a controlled transfer that preserves the food.

Adjust the motion for common foods

For an egg, approach beneath the set white and keep the yolk centered away from the blade edge. For a pancake, use extra width and wait for bubbles and edge set before turning. For a burger, confirm the blade has enough backbone and release the crust without scraping. For a cookie, slide along the sheet and lift with minimal flex.

These examples share the same sequence but not the same tool requirement. Food weight controls stiffness, footprint controls blade area and cookware controls material. Practicing the decision—not merely the wrist motion—is what makes the fish spatula an everyday utensil rather than a single-recipe gadget.

Controlled spring, not floppiness

Flex should help the blade follow the pan and then provide a stable platform. A blade that twists easily may lose the support that prevents food from folding.

Length and width work together

Longer blades spread pressure across more of the food. Narrow width improves maneuverability; extra width helps pancakes and larger portions.

Material sets the edge

Steel usually offers the finest flexible profile. Nonstick users need a protected design, which may create a slightly thicker edge. The pan rule outranks maximum finesse.

Do not pry

Improve release with heat, fat and timing. Enter from a clean edge and center the food before lifting instead of twisting a thin blade under a stuck portion.

Common buying mistakes

Buying by brand before pan compatibility. A premium exposed metal edge is still wrong for cookware that prohibits metal utensils.

Using star ratings as a substitute for fit. A popular product can be unsuitable for a left-handed cook, a coated pan or a heavy grill task.

Confusing a general slotted turner with a fish spatula. Slots help drainage, but the long narrow blade, tapered edge and useful offset create the category’s real advantage.

Trusting a model name without the exact variant. Marketplace listings can group materials and sizes. Confirm the selected version before checkout.
